Back on 03/17/2016, I posted a review in which I commented that they had stopped working as well as they had initially. This is an update to (or more correctly a 90% rewrite) of that review.I still have two giant ("Oorang") Airedale terriers, and the mom weighs about 135 while her son weighs around 115. When we first started using these in 2014 or 2015, they worked well, and that was with these same two "giants" as well as an elderly "large-but-not-giant" Airedale weighing about 70 lbs.and initially they worked really well with all 3 of them,. even the 11-year-old. However after a few months they stopped working well and we suddenly had a giant "dead" patch in an otherwise healthy lawn (Zoysia).We continued using them, though, because at least they seemed to stop the plethora of small white patches where one of the dogs would occasionally urinate. And despite the shortages when we were unable to get them at all, we have continued to use them ever since.However, for some reason we cannot fathom, they no longer seem to work more than intermittently. (And no, the Airedales' diets have not changed at all.) We have moved and our new lawn is bermuda - and maybe that's the problem. In any case, although each of the Airedales is getting a dose of 5 tablets per day, we still have hundreds of dead spots in our new lawn - which was in perfect condition until we moved in and which is still in perfect condition outside the fence (i.e., where the pooches can't get to them).I may be back if that doesn't work - or if the results are worse than what I'm seeing now. But in the mean time I will repeat my "recommendation" from my earlier review.[Repeating a bit from my earlier review:I {STILL} suspect that the issue is the dosage. As I said my Airedales are giants (the female is 135 lbs and the male is 115), and the dosage says 4 tablets per day for over 75 lbs. That's roughly 1 tablet for every 18-20 lbs. By that logic, the female would need over 7 per day and the male just over 6. I have tried upping the dosage to 5 each (one over the recommended amount) but not knowing exactly how much these lower the pH of the dog's urine I'd rather have dead spots in the grass than Airedales with UTI's. ]RECOMMENDATION:So if you have a small- or medium-sized dog, they will probably work well for you. But if you have a really large dog, I cannot recommend these as a good solution since in the long term they clearly - for us at least - they don't work that well and I wouldn't recommend them for larger dogs.

I am not sure what enjoys these more. My dog or my lawn. My dog loves stinky treats and if you get take a whiff of these you'll find out quickly they're a stinky treat. My dog is a 53 pound bulldog and was leaving spots on the lawn so I decided to give these a shot, very glad I did. They're great because they're are a lot of treats in here, plus after the first two months I decided to see how my dog would do on just one a day instead of the two that was recommended for his weight then and they still kept him from burning the lawn where he urinated at, so a container of these has lasted me almost a year.
